Transaction 3223cee38845af577e7258af74e5b577163d6250f1521f50132c97afcc0aae17

3 Input
2 Outputs
  • 3223cee38845af577e7258af74e5b577163d6250f1521f50132c97afcc0aae17:0
  • value  24121798
    address  14zkiRNsAYLGkUGikDtrFjYzCcFcwGduBW
  • 3223cee38845af577e7258af74e5b577163d6250f1521f50132c97afcc0aae17:1
  • value  1070677
    address  35ntKaarVFZHLxVGiDwV5CbRg1HQ8CnaTU